Saudi Arabia’s Healthcare Evolution & Orthopedic Market Dynamics

Aligning with Vision 2030 to deliver high-precision surgical hardware to the Gulf Region.

Under the ambitious Saudi Vision 2030 Healthcare Sector Transformation Program, the Kingdom of Saudi Arabia (KSA) is undergoing a major structural shift. The privatization of health services, coupled with the centralization of procurement through NUPCO (National Unified Procurement Company), has raised the bar for medical device standards. Government and private hospital networks in Riyadh, Jeddah, and Dammam require robust medical implants that meet strict regulatory controls set by the SFDA (Saudi Food and Drug Authority).

Cannulated screws—pivotal in managing bone fractures, arthrodesis, and osteotomies—have seen an exponential rise in demand. As the regional demographic experiences changes in lifestyle and a rising population, orthopedic clinics must secure reliable import lines for implants that guarantee fast recovery times, minimizing post-operative hospital stays.

Regulatory Compliance & Procurement Pathways

To successfully serve the Saudi market, global manufacturers must integrate rigorous documentation pipelines:

  • SFDA MDMA (Medical Device Marketing Authorization): A mandatory requirement for all Class II and Class III implants.
  • NUPCO Bidding Eligibility: Requiring massive production capabilities, consistent pricing structures, and strict batch traceability.
  • UDI (Unique Device Identification): Precise laser-marked identifiers ensuring patient safety across Saudi clinical systems.

Global Trends in Cannulated Screw Design & Materials

How Modern Biomechanical Advancements Inform Manufacturing Parameters.

Modern osteosynthesis demands implants that strike a perfect balance between mechanical stiffness and physiological compatibility. The global orthopedic industry has shifted away from generic stainless steel toward advanced titanium alloys, specifically Grade 5 Titanium (Ti-6Al-4V ELI). This alloy provides superior biocompatibility, high fatigue strength, and a lower modulus of elasticity, which reduces stress shielding on healed bone tissue.

1. Headless Compression Technology

Headless screws allow for sub-articular insertion, avoiding cartilage damage in joint-adjacent fractures. The dual-pitch thread design generates precise compression across the fracture line as the screw is driven home.

2. Swiss-Type Precision Cannulation

Precision inner hollow bores allow the placement of guide wires, guaranteeing target accuracy in minimally invasive surgeries (MIS). Uniform wall thickness prevents catastrophic shear failure under rotational stress.

3. Surface Treatments & Anodization

Type II anodization increases wear resistance, improves osseointegration, and helps distinguish screw diameters color-metrically in surgical blocks, streamlining operations.

Local Application Scenarios: Improving Saudi Patient Outcomes

Customized implant geometries engineered to handle complex trauma scenarios.

Femoral Neck Fractures

Highly common in aging demographics. The 6.5mm/7.3mm cannulated screws from Virelox offer optimal compression and anatomical stability, preventing avascular necrosis of the femoral head.

Scaphoid & Small Bone Fixation

Using 2.4mm/2.5mm/3.0mm headless compression screws for sub-articular wrist fixations. Designed to limit tendon irritation while accelerating union times in active patients.

What raw materials are used for your cannulated screws?
We use premium medical-grade Titanium Alloy (Ti-6Al-4V ELI, conforming to ASTM F136 / ISO 5832-3). This material is selected for its superior fatigue strength, biocompatibility, and optimal elasticity, which helps prevent stress-shielding in the healing bone.
